Job Description Summary As Field Service & Technical Advising Specialist (early entry level), your role shall be : Understanding of outage execution of Own fleets as well as Other OEM fleets in SQDC (Safety-Quality-Delivery-Cost) sequence, execution of outages under mentorship of Site Technical Lead and ensuring compliance as per company standards, laws & regulations during outage execution. Job Description Roles and Responsibilities Exposure to working culture as Technical Lead for ST & Generator outages including dealing with all technical & safety matters related to outage execution, owning the customer relationship during outage duration, and driving customer issues resolution within outage schedule. Understand and align towards outage execution excellence, including cross-functional interaction with Engineering, Sourcing, Project Management, Safety and Quality functions to achieve outage execution KPIs and customer satisfaction. Participate in implementation/regular rigor towards site DMS to achieve field service outage milestones. Ensure consistent application of business tools and processes applicable to the scope of outages being executed. Uses technical experience for data analysis to support recommendations. Capture, report & implement outages best practices. Share lessons learned with tangible outcomes/deliverables. Required Qualifications Bachelor’s degree in mechanical engineering/or equivalent from an accredited university or college. 6 months-1 year exposure/experience in the outage execution process of steam turbines or Generator, preferably on large ST-Gen of 100 MW and above. Mobility Requirements: Shall be operating from Home/Desired Location under work from Remote policy for GE Vernova TFAs. Extensive travelling to thermal power stations mainly in India for outage execution. Desired Characteristics Technical Skills: Should have sound fundamentals and knowledge on GE & Other OEMs Steam turbine technologies with operational aspects of various fleets. Good exposure to Power Plant familiarization including ST-generator outage execution skills. Behavioural Skills: Good observational and analytical skills. Strong oral and written communication skills. Strong interpersonal and leadership skills Additional Information Relocation Assistance Provided: No
